‘Hi’ Twitter review: Fans call Kavin-Nayanthara’s rom-com refreshing and feel-good entertainer

Nayanthara and Kavin’s new film ‘Hi’ has arrived in theatres, offering audiences a mix of romance, comedy and family emotions. Directed by Vishnu Edavan, the film brings the two actors together in a fresh on-screen pairing. Radhika Sarathkumar, Prabhu, VTV Ganesh, Sathyan and Amrutha Srinivasan play important roles. The film also carries a special emotional connection as it marks one of the final screen appearances of the late filmmaker K. Bhagyaraj. ‘Hi’ features music by Jen Martin, cinematography by Rajesh Shukla and editing by Philomin Raj.

Fans praise Kavin-Nayanthara chemistry

The early reactions to ‘Hi’ are now creating a buzz on Twitter, with several viewers calling it a refreshing and light-hearted entertainer. One fan rated the film 3.5 out of 5 and wrote, “A refreshing and feel-good romantic entertainer with a simple yet engaging storyline.” The viewer also praised the lead pair, adding that “Kavin and Nayanthara make a lovely pair, and their chemistry is one of the biggest highlights of the film.” Another reaction described the movie as a simple family entertainer with a fun first half and an emotional second half. Fans have also appreciated the way the film balances romance, comedy and emotions without becoming too heavy.

Nayanthara’s cute role and Kavin’s natural performance win praise

After her role in Yash‘s ‘Toxic,’ Nayanthara’s character in ‘Hi’ has found appreciation among viewers, who say that she has portrayed herself with cuteness and liveliness. One social media user stated, “Nayanthara’s character looks cute and fun.” Another social media user mentioned, “Kavin is one of the important highlights in the movie.” The character portrayed by Kavin has also been appreciated for his performance. Viewers feel that his natural body language and innocence on screen make it easy for him to portray his role. The chemistry between Kavin and Nayanthara has also received appreciation.

Fans call ‘Hi’ a feel-good watch

The first half of ‘Hi’ appears to have impressed viewers with its relaxed mood, comedy and romantic moments. While some fans felt that the screenplay moves at a slow pace, they said the crisp runtime keeps the film engaging. The music and visuals have also found appreciation in early reactions. One viewer summed up the experience by saying, “This film will be a great watch if you’re a rom-com lover like me” and added that it would “surely bring a smile to your face.” Overall, the initial Twitter response suggests that ‘Hi’ is being seen as a pleasant family entertainer, with the Kavin-Nayanthara pairing emerging as its biggest talking point.
